#237BDB Hex color

#237BDB

The hexadecimal color code #237BDB corresponds to the code RGB( 35, 123, 219 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,14 level), green (at 0,48 level) and blue (at 0,86 level). Its brightness is 49% and its saturation is 72%. It is composed of red at 9%, green at 32% and blue at 58%.
